Guide to Tabletop Ping-Pong Table Sizes and Materials

A regulation table tennis table measures 274 centimeters long, 152.5 centimeters wide, and stands 76 centimeters above the floor, which works out to roughly 108 inches by 60 inches by 30 inches. That is the fixed footprint used in club and tournament play. A Mini Desktop Ping Pong Table Set does not try to copy that footprint at all, it is built at a small fraction of the size on purpose, so the whole set can sit directly on top of a desk, dining table, or office counter and be packed away again in minutes.

Choosing between a full size table, a foldable home table, and a compact desktop set really comes down to two questions: how much floor space you actually have, and what the table is made of, since that affects both weight and how consistently the ball bounces. Regulation Table Tennis Table Size Explained

Length, Width, and Height

The regulation size table tennis used across organized competition follows a fixed set of numbers: a playing surface of 274 cm by 152.5 cm, raised 76 cm above the floor. The net that splits the table down the middle stands 15.25 cm tall and extends slightly past each side edge. These measurements were standardized decades ago and have stayed consistent, which is why the regulation ping pong table length and the regulation height for ping pong table rarely come up as a question among club players, everyone is working from the same base numbers.

Why the Numbers Matter Beyond Competition

Even outside of formal play, the size of a professional table tennis table is a useful reference point. A competition size ping pong table needs enough clear floor space behind each end for a full backswing, generally a couple of meters, plus room on each side to move laterally during a rally. Home players who are shopping for a foldable full size table use this same regulation figure as their baseline, while anyone shopping for a compact desktop alternative is intentionally stepping away from it.

Table Dimensions in Inches and Planning Your Space

Converting the metric numbers into dimensions ping pong table inches makes planning easier for most households. A standard size ping pong table dimensions list reads as 108 inches long, 60 inches wide, and 30 inches high, the same ping pong standard size used worldwide regardless of the region's usual system of measurement. Table tennis full size dimensions stay identical whether the table is a fixed slab model or a foldable version, folding only changes storage, not the size of the playing surface itself.

Table tennis table space required for comfortable play is larger than the table itself. As a general planning guide, allow close to 5 meters of clear length and 3 meters of clear width for a full size table with enough room to play real rallies, less if the table will mainly be used for casual practice against a wall or a return net. What Is a Mini Desktop Ping Pong Table Set

A Mini Desktop Ping Pong Table Set is a scaled down playing surface, usually paired with a clip on net, a set of small paddles, and lightweight balls, designed to turn any flat surface into a quick game station. Rather than measuring the size of a standard ping pong table against a full room, a desktop set only needs enough clear counter or table space to hold the unit itself, which makes it a practical option for break rooms, dorm desks, and family game nights where a full table is not realistic.

What Is a Ping Pong Table Made Of

Full Size and Foldable Tables

Full size tables are typically built around a dense particleboard or MDF core, chosen because a heavier, denser board produces a more consistent and predictable ball bounce across the whole surface. That core is topped with a smooth laminate coating and supported by a steel or aluminum frame with locking wheels on the better foldable models, which is also why a full size table is not something most people move often.

Mini Desktop Sets

A Mini Desktop Ping Pong Table Set takes a very different approach on purpose. Because the whole point is portability, desktop sets lean on lighter materials, engineered wood panels, honeycomb paperboard cores, or rigid ABS and PP plastic frames, paired with a flexible clip on net and telescopic support poles that adjust to fit the edge of almost any table. The tradeoff is straightforward: lighter materials make the set easy to carry and store, while a denser core still supports a fair and consistent bounce for casual practice and quick games.

Choosing the Right Setup for Your Space

The right table category depends less on personal preference and more on the room you actually have available. A few practical questions make the decision straightforward.

  • Measure your clear floor length and width first, then compare it against the table tennis table space required for the category you are considering.
  • If floor space is limited but you already have a large desk, dining table, or counter, a desktop set makes far better use of what you already own.
  • Consider how often the table will move. Lighter plastic and honeycomb materials are easier to carry between rooms or pack away after use.
  • If consistent, rally-length play matters most, a full size table with a denser core will hold up better over repeated use.

Setup and Storage Tips for a Mini Desktop Ping Pong Table Set

  1. Clear a flat surface at least as long as the set itself, with a little extra room on each side for paddle swings.
  2. Attach the clip on net or telescopic poles to opposite edges of the surface, checking that both sides sit level.
  3. Wipe the playing surface before each use to keep the ball bounce consistent, since dust and debris affect the roll more on a compact surface.
  4. Fold or detach the net and poles after play, then store the flat panel somewhere it will not be bent or stacked under heavy items.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1. What is regulation size table tennis

Regulation size table tennis refers to a playing surface of 274 cm by 152.5 cm, raised 76 cm above the floor, which is the fixed size used in club and tournament play worldwide.

Q2. How big are table tennis tables

A full size table measures about 108 inches long and 60 inches wide, while a mini desktop set is only a fraction of that footprint, typically 24 to 35 inches long.

Q3. What are the measurements of a ping pong table

The standard measurements are 274 cm long, 152.5 cm wide, and 76 cm high, with a net standing 15.25 cm tall across the center of the playing surface.

Q4. What is a ping pong table made of

Full size tables usually use a dense particleboard or MDF core with a laminate top, while desktop sets often use lighter engineered wood, honeycomb panels, or rigid plastic frames.

Q5. What is the standard height of a ping pong table

The standard height is 76 cm, or about 30 inches, measured from the floor to the top of the playing surface, regardless of the table's overall length or width.

Q6. How much space do you need for a ping pong table

Beyond the table's own footprint, allow roughly 5 meters of clear length and 3 meters of clear width for comfortable rallies, less if the space is mainly for casual practice.

Q7. What is the difference between full size and mini tables

A full size table matches the regulation footprint used in competitive play, while a mini desktop set is intentionally scaled down to sit on an existing table or desk for quick games.

Q8. Can a mini desktop ping pong table set fit on a normal table

Yes, a desktop set is designed to sit directly on top of a desk, dining table, or counter, using clip on or telescopic supports that adjust to fit most table edges.

Q9. What materials are used for a mini desktop ping pong table set

Common materials include engineered wood panels, honeycomb paperboard cores, and ABS or PP plastic frames, chosen to keep the set lightweight while supporting a stable bounce.

Q10. Is a mini ping pong table good for practice

A desktop set works well for casual practice, hand eye coordination, and quick games in tight spaces, though a full size table remains better suited to extended rally play.
